Understanding Car Batteries
When it comes to car batteries, it’s essential to understand their role in your vehicle.
- Car batteries are rechargeable, providing the necessary electrical current to start the engine and power various systems in your car.
- They store energy produced by the alternator and provide power when the engine is off.
Types of Car Batteries:
- Lead-acid batteries are the most common type found in vehicles.
- Lithium-ion batteries are becoming more popular due to their lighter weight and longer lifespan.
Factors Affecting Battery Life:
- Extreme temperatures can impact battery performance.
- Regular maintenance and proper usage can extend the lifespan of your battery.
Signs of a Weak Battery:
- Slow cranking when starting the engine.
- Dim headlights and electrical issues are indicators of a failing battery.
Tips for Battery Maintenance:
- Keep terminals clean to ensure a good connection.
- Inspect for corrosion and signs of damage regularly.

How Bouncie Works
Bouncie is a smart device that connects to your car’s OBD-II port, monitoring and tracking your vehicle’s activity.





- It collects essential data, such as location, speed, and diagnostics, sending it to the Bouncie app for you to easily access.
- By analyzing this data, Bouncie can provide insights into your driving habits, vehicle health, and more.
- Through real-time notifications, it keeps you informed about maintenance reminders and potential issues.
So, does Bouncie drain the car battery? No, Bouncie is designed to have minimal impact on your battery life, drawing only a small amount of power for operation.
